East Coast International adds Transcraft, Benson

Avatar photo

MONCTON, NB – East Coast International Trucks, Inc. (“ECI”) has added Transcraft and Benson brands to its trailer lineup, and will sell the equipment in New Brunswick, Nova Scotia, Prince Edward Island and Newfoundland.

Transcraft and Benson trailers are manufactured at Wabash National’s facility in Cadiz, Kentucky.

“We are excited to add the Transcraft and Benson trailer lines to our existing product offerings,” said David Lockhart, president of ECI. “With four full-service locations to serve our customers, we are committed to creating partnerships where customers see the value in doing business with ECI.”

The business has a full-time trailer sale representative who is supported by a full-time trailer parts salesperson.

ECI also distributes Talbert, Stargate, Deloupe, AT, Doepker, Tremcar and Doonan Chaparral trailers.
